The History of Wooden Sash Windows
Wooden sash windows can be traced back to the late 16th century in England, where they ended up being a popular design component in Georgian and Victorian architecture. Their design permitted for improved ventilation and natural light, which was a substantial advantage when compared to earlier window types. By the 19th century, sash windows had actually developed to consist of elaborate detailing, showcasing craftsmanship that has ended up being associated with historical structures.

Wooden sash windows offer numerous advantages, making them an attractive option for homeowners. Here are some crucial advantages:
Aesthetic Appeal: Wooden sash windows supply an authentic and ageless look, boosting the curb appeal of any property.
Energy Efficiency: When effectively installed and kept, wooden windows can supply outstanding insulation, decreasing energy costs.
Personalization: Wood can be easily formed and painted, permitting homeowners to tailor their windows to fit their specific style and choices.
Durability: High-quality wood can last for many years, specifically when treated and preserved properly.
Historical Value: For heritage properties, bring back wooden sash windows can assist keep the building's historical authenticity and worth.

Maintenance Tips for Wooden Sash Windows Correct maintenance iscrucial to extending the lifespan of wooden sash windows. Here are a couple of suggestions: Regular Inspection: Check for signs of rot, peeling paint, or drafts a minimum of two times a year.Repaint: Regularly repaint or stain the frames
to secure the wood from weather condition damage and deterioration. Clean the Tracks: Ensure that the tracks are complimentary of debris
to promote smooth operation. Oil Components: Use a silicone spray to lube the pulleys and
other moving parts. Install Weatherstripping: Adding weatherstripping can enhance insulation and decrease drafts.
